Kōshahō Game is a minigame playable in Family BASIC. Instructions to code the minigame were published by Shogakukan in the officially licensed magazine Kimi ni mo Tsukureru!! Family Computer Game.
Gameplay[edit]
The player takes control of the anti-aircraft gun, with the object of the game being to shoot as many of the alien invaders from the Spinner Star[1] using their ten Achilles shots. There are three different types of enemies that the player can shoot, these being the Fighter Fly (which flies the lowest), the Nitpicker (which flies in the middle), and the Spinner (which flies the highest). The higher the enemy is flying, the more points they are worth when the player shoots them. Fighter Flies are worth 50 points, Nitpickers are worth 100 points, and Spinners are worth 300 points. Once the player misses a shot ten times, the game ends and their high score is saved.
